    The Story Behind Myriel

    The name Myriel is thought to be derived from the Latin word 'myrrha', meaning 'myrrh'. Myrrh is an aromatic resin obtained from certain trees, historically used in perfumes, incense, and ancient medicines. The name's association with this precious substance lends it a sense of exoticism and value.

    While not widely common, Myriel has appeared in literature, notably as a character in Victor Hugo's 'Les Misérables' (Bishop Myriel, though a male character, the name itself is often perceived as feminine). This literary connection has contributed to its recognition and occasional use, particularly in French-speaking cultures or among those familiar with the novel.
